Disk Graph is a tool that allows you to examine your disk and easily find files that take up most of the disk space. With its beautiful interface and pie chart-like graphics, finding large files has never been easier.
Features
Choose any directory accessible in the Finder (i.e. on the local computer, an external drive or even a remote server) and analyse it immediately
Free browsing of subdirectories of analysed folders or devices
Smooth animation to manage the transition between selected directories
Mouse over a file to see its name and size
Use context menus or keyboard shortcuts to delete selected files
Quickly search for file names
Save your preferred location and access it in the main window with one click
Switch between three sorting orders at any time: by file size (segment size is related to the respective file size), allocated file size (files not allocated on the disk are not shown) and sub-count (segment size represents the number of files contained)
Adjusts the number of levels displayed in the pie chart so that a better understanding of the deep directory can be obtained.
